It doesn't matter how long you keep them on. The problem is that they adhere so firmly to the natural nail that you are bound to lose some of the surface of the nail when removing the acrylics. Your natural nails will have to grow back from the root before they look healthy again, and it can be very tender and painful. So be prepared to keep them or destroy your current natural nails.





Wearing them for extremely long periods of time (years of getting them filled) can eventually cause your nails to be weak and thin, and they may never be sturdy again.
It really all depends on who did your nails. The damage caused by acrylic comes from the nail tech. If you went to a budget nail salon where they use an electric file to file your natural nail and where they use cheap products, then yes, your natural nail will be damaged. If you went to a quality, reputable salon where a qualified professional did your nails, then the damage done should be very minimal if any.

the damamge to your nails comes from when they put the acrylics on. they use a buffer with a really rough grit paper to file off part of your natural nail, making them much thinner and suceptable to breakage and tearing.
